BBQ Pellets 101: Your Ultimate Guide to Smoky Flavor

New to pellet -fired grilling? BBQ pellets are a great way to infuse your meats with authentic, smoky flavor. Unlike traditional lump , pellets are made from compressed wood , offering a convenient and clean burning process. Different types of wood—like hickory, mesquite, cherry, and applewood—provide distinct profiles , so exploring is key to discovering your preferred smoky blend . Understanding pellet measurement and how they affect burning is also important for consistent cooking .

Selecting the Ideal Wood Fuel for Your BBQ

To create truly amazing barbecue, selecting the correct wood pellets is crucial. Different kinds of wood impart distinct aromas to your meat, so evaluate what you’re smoking. Dense woods like maple generally offer a strong earthy profile, perfect for brisket. Lighter woods such as apple provide a milder scent, excellent for turkey. Remember to buy top-grade pellets from a reputable vendor to secure a even performance and amazing results.

BBQ Wood Pellets vs. Lump Charcoal : Which is Superior ?

Deciding between barbecue wood briquettes and lump charcoal can be the challenge for any passionate outdoor cook . Charcoal delivers a iconic smoky aroma and incredible searing power , although it is more to ignite and needs more attention . Conversely, wood briquettes create a distinctive smoky taste profile, typically evoking specific kinds of timber , and are generally easier to operate , but may have less the same level of searing power .

Stepping Beyond Maple & Hickory Wood Briquettes

While traditional maple fuel logs remain a common choice get more info for adding taste to grilled meats , adventurous grillers are exploring a landscape of unusual firewood log scents. Think about pecan for a intense earthy kick , or pearwood briquettes for a gentle sweetness that elevates poultry . Even walnut briquettes offer a deep earthy profile that can revolutionize your grilling experience .
